Acne: A Memoir by Laura Chinn

5.0

A moving memoir about how the author loves and embraces her dysfunctional family while at the same time dealing with a lifelong struggle with acne. Chinn, the creator of Florida Girls, writes about how struggling with her less-than-perfect skin has caused her to have a critical inner voice. Author Chinn has a lot of material to write about; she is mixed race but presents as Caucasian, her parents were Scientologists and her beloved, older brother is diagnosed with a brain tumor.
What could be a maudlin read is anything but somber. Instead this is a book about cancelling out negative thoughts and instead realizing what life truly is. A gift to be fully realized, not matter the pain.
